Viral Confession of Alleged Sexual Assault at Martapura Hospital Prompts Police Investigation
Jakarta, VIVA – A video of a female patient’s confession, who is suspected of being a victim of sexual harassment while undergoing treatment at Martapura Regional Hospital (RSUD Martapura), East Ogan Komering Ulu (OKU) Regency, South Sumatra, has gone viral on social media.
In the roughly 55-second video, the victim recounts the alleged indecent acts she experienced while still undergoing treatment and in a physically weakened condition.
The recording shows the victim still lying in a hospital bed with breathing apparatus attached. In a faint voice, she says she experienced indecent acts allegedly committed by a man with the initials SL.

Allegedly Occurred at Martapura Regional Hospital
Based on the information gathered, the alleged sexual harassment took place at RSUD Martapura, East OKU Regency, on Saturday, 11 July 2026, at around 15:30 Western Indonesian Time (WIB).
After allegedly committing the act, the perpetrator is said to have immediately left the room where the victim was being treated.
To date, there has been no further information regarding the relationship between the victim and the man named in the confession.
Police Confirm Report Has Been Received
The East OKU Resort Police (Polres) confirmed it has received a report from the victim’s family regarding the alleged sexual harassment.
Head of the Criminal Investigation Unit at East OKU Police, First Inspector Rendi Ramadhona, said the report had been received and investigators are currently looking into the case.
“It is true, the victim’s family has reported the incident to East OKU Police. We are currently examining the statements from the victim’s family and conducting further investigation,” Rendi said when contacted on Tuesday, 14 July 2026.
